How they compare

Russian Federation currently reports 0.0383 units per person against 0.038 units per person in Lithuania, a difference of 0.0003 units per person.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 66 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Lithuania ahead.

Lithuania ranks 11th and Russian Federation ranks 9th of 218 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Lithuania averaged higher in 3 and Russian Federation in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Lithuania Russian Federation Difference Ahead
1960s 0.0209 units per person 0.0186 units per person 0.0023 units per person Lithuania
1970s 0.0231 units per person 0.0254 units per person 0.0022 units per person Russian Federation
1980s 0.0194 units per person 0.022 units per person 0.0026 units per person Russian Federation
1990s 0.028 units per person 0.0293 units per person 0.0013 units per person Russian Federation
2000s 0.0302 units per person 0.0282 units per person 0.002 units per person Lithuania
2010s 0.0306 units per person 0.0258 units per person 0.0047 units per person Lithuania
2020s 0.0349 units per person 0.0365 units per person 0.0016 units per person Russian Federation

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
